Global Dental 3D Printing Market Size to Exceed USD 28.1 Billion by 2033          

According to a research report published by Spherical Insights & Consulting, The Global Dental 3D Printing Market Size is Expected to Grow from USD 2.8 Billion in 2023 to USD 28.1 Billion by 2033, at a CAGR of 25.94% during the forecast period 2023-2033.

The dental 3D printing market deals with manufacturing, distributing, and using 3D printing technology for dental purposes. The market involves the utilization of 3D printers, materials, and software to produce dental items like crowns, bridges, dentures, implants, surgical guides, and orthodontic models. Furthermore, the worldwide dental 3D printing market is fueled by increased demand for personalized dental solutions, advancements in additive manufacturing technology, and greater digital dentistry adoption. Other prominent drivers are the increasing incidence of dental disorders, a growing elderly population, low-cost production, and quicker turnaround times. Better biocompatible materials and government initiatives for high-end dental care also contribute to market growth. However, the high equipment costs, limited material options, regulatory challenges, lack of skilled professionals, slow adoption in developing regions, and concerns over biocompatibility and long-term durability are key restraints for the growth of the market.

 

The orthodontics segment accounted for the largest share in 2023 and is anticipated to grow at a significant CAGR during the forecast period.             

On the basis of the application, the global dental 3D printing market is divided into orthodontics, prosthodontics, and implantology. The prosthodontics is divided into dentures. The dentures are further divided into temporary tooth and permanent tooth. Among these, the orthodontics segment accounted for the largest share in 2023 and is anticipated to grow at a significant CAGR during the forecast period. The segmental growth is attributed to the rising demand for clear aligners, advancements in 3D printing technology, and increased cases of malocclusion. Growing awareness, aesthetic preferences, and customized treatment options further drive adoption. Continuous innovation and cost efficiency in 3D-printed orthodontic devices contribute to sustained market growth.

 

The selective laser sintering segment accounted for the greatest share in 2023 and is anticipated to grow at a substantial CAGR over the forecast period.

On the basis of the technology, the global dental 3D printing market is divided into VAT photopolymerization, poly jet technology, fused deposition modeling, selective laser sintering, and Others. The VAT photopolymerization is divided into stereolithography and digital light processing. Among these, the selective laser sintering segment accounted for the greatest share in 2023 and is anticipated to grow at a substantial CAGR over the forecast period. The segmental growth is attributed to its high precision, ability to produce complex dental structures, and minimal material waste. Increasing adoption in dental labs, improved biocompatible materials, and demand for customized prosthetics further drive growth. SLS ensures durability, accuracy, and cost efficiency, boosting market expansion.

 

The dental laboratories segment accounted for the greatest share in 2023 and is anticipated to grow at a remarkable CAGR throughout the forecast period.

On the basis of the end-user, the global dental 3D printing market is segmented into dental clinics, dental laboratories, and academic & research institutes. Among these, the dental laboratories segment accounted for the greatest share in 2023 and is anticipated to grow at a remarkable CAGR throughout the forecast period. The segmental growth is attributed to the increasing adoption of 3D printing for efficient, high-precision prosthetics and orthodontic appliances. Rising demand for customized dental solutions, cost-effective mass production, and technological advancements in materials and printing techniques further drive growth. The shift toward digital dentistry enhances market expansion.

North America is projected to hold the largest share of the global dental 3D printing market over the forecast period. The regional growth is attributed to advanced healthcare infrastructure, high adoption of digital dentistry, and the strong presence of key market players. Increasing demand for cosmetic dentistry, rising cases of dental disorders, and favorable reimbursement policies further drive growth. Technological advancements and continuous R&D investments support market expansion.

 

Asia Pacific is expected to grow at the fastest CAGR growth of the global dental 3D printing market during the forecast period. The regional growth is attributed to the rising dental disorders, increasing adoption of digital dentistry, and growing healthcare investments. Expanding dental tourism, supportive government initiatives, and advancements in 3D printing technology drive market growth. Additionally, a large patient pool and rising disposable income boost demand for customized dental solutions.

 

Company Profiling

Major vendors in the global dental 3D printing market are 3D Systems, Stratasys Ltd., Renishaw, Roland DG, SLM Solutions, EnvisionTec, Straumann, Form Labs, Prodways, Planmeca, and others.
